The Rise of Solana MEV Bots: Trends and Strategies
The Solana network has witnessed a significant surge in Maximal Extractable Value bot activity, presenting both opportunities for developers . These automated systems are increasingly capitalizing on opportunities within transaction ordering and execution , leading to alterations in market dynamics . Current observations indicate a move towards more sophisticated strategies, including sandwich transactions targeting frequent NFT listings and token transfers. Defending against these bots involves implementing increasingly robust approaches, MEV trading bot such as order flow obfuscation techniques and the use of relayers to obscure transaction origins. Here's a look at some key areas:
- Sophisticated Sandwich Attacks: Bots are now using multiple, layered attacks to maximize earnings from arbitrage opportunities .
- Frontrunning of Liquidations: Bots frequently attempt to frontrun liquidations on borrowing services, capturing the discount between the collateral's market price and the liquidation price.
- NFT Listing Exploitation: MEV bots frequently monitor NFT marketplaces for desirable listings, attempting to purchase them before intended buyers.
Ultimately, the ongoing arms race between MEV bots and those seeking to mitigate their impact will continue to influence the future of Solana's blockchain.
